Fauci says Bret Baier masks can start coming out when “the virus level is so low, it’s not a threat at all.”

Dr. Anthony Fauci he said Monday he wasn’t sure when he would support the final requirements for Americans to wear facials, but said it was “conceivable” that he could support some “public health measures” in the late fall.

“Will there be a time when we won’t have masks?” Fox News’ Bret Baier Fauci asked in an evening interview. “When is this moment? If you had to guess: go to a sports game, go to a theater, go to a concert without a mask? ”

The head of the National Institute of Allergy and Infectious Diseases responded: “This will really depend on how we lower the level of the virus in the community. If we can get – and I used it as an estimate, it’s not definitive – if we can vaccinate between 70 and 85 percent of the population and get to what we would expect would be a degree of immunity to the herd that is really an umbrella or a protective veil … where the level of the virus is so low that it poses no threat, then you can start thinking in terms of not having a uniform dressed in masks.

“But I’m sure we’re not close yet,” he added. “When do I think this would happen? It’s very hard to predict, Bret, but if everything falls into place and we control it, it’s conceivable that you might withdraw some public health measures a bit as we get into late fall this year. But there is no guarantee.

Fauci, who infamously said at the start of the Covid-19 pandemic in March that “there was no reason to walk around with a mask on,” began asking Americans to put on coatings in the months that followed. In January, he advised Americans to start wearing two masks and told NBC News in an interview, “If you have a physical coat with one coat, put on another, it just makes sense that it would probably be more effective. That’s why people are seen doing double masking or doing a version of an N95. ”

Still, some jurisdictions have begun to loosen mask regulations, including Iowa, where the governor. Kim Reynolds (R) this month removed rules that required wearing masks, in addition to ending limits on the number of people who could gather in bars and restaurants.
